Should a person who was late to attend the congregation recite iqamat while performing prayer individually at a mosque?
Those who enter a mosque in order to establish the fardh prayer of that time do not need to recite iqamat again no matter if they will establish prayer with or without congregation. Nevertheless, it will be more virtuous to establish prayer by reciting adhan and iqamat at masjids and mosques where five-time prayers are not established regularly (Alauddin, al-Hadiyya al-‘Alaiyya, p. 71), but reciting iqamat alone will be enough. On the other hand, by contrast with this approach of Hanafis, many other schools say that it is mandub to recite iqamat in both situations.
Source: Presidency Of Religious Affairs The Turkey, High Board of Religious Affairs FATWAS
